7 de jul. de 2010

Erro ao iniciar o Emesene no Ubuntu 10.04 - Resolvido

A atual versão do Emesene (1.6.1-0ubuntu1, que está disponível nos repositórios do Lucid Lynx) exibe, quando executado, a seguinte mensagem de erro:
Exception
You are using emesene 1.6.1 "mate" so you're free to complain here:
http://forum.emesene.org/index.php/board,19.0.html
Check already existing tickets for duplicates first, please.
Traceback (most recent call last):

blá blá blá...

IndexError: list index out of range
Sobre o motivo do erro

Para resolver o problema, recomendamos a atualização do Emesene para a sua versão mais recente, disponível no seu respectivo repositório PPA.

O processo é bastante simples. Basta executar a seguinte sequencia de comandos:
sudo apt-get purge emesene -y

sudo add-apt-repository ppa:bjfs/ppa

sudo apt-get update

sudo apt-get install emesene

O quê os comandos acima fazem: o primeiro remove o aplicativo, o segundo adiciona um novo repositório, o terceiro atualiza a lista de pacotes e o último instala a versão atualizada.

Pronto. O mensageiro deve estar atualizado e funcionando.

Update

Se o problema retornar, após alguma atualização do PPA, sugiro a instalação do pacote disponível para o Debian testing (link para download).

Erro GPG (erro de chave pública) - Corrigindo...

Para obter a chave pública do repositório adicionado anteriormente, execute o seguinte comando:
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ys E2314809

Ou use o método manual (para os casos em que o comando acima não funcione):

1 - Abra o gedit, oopie o texto abaixo e salve com um nome qualquer:
Public Key Server -- Get ``0x0cc1223ee2314809 ''

-----BEGIN PGP PUBLIC KEY BLOCK-----
Version: SKS 1.0.10

mI0ESf4k7QEEAK1rJAFg10Tqp9SmyK5dhbXhkoI+WZRkGf6GJFlzWGx/f9oIqgjBUpsezb8m
lXz8+1GAOlROOyL250kaE9QfgtRv3cHD/9ripF4OUvKHOoSE0R0BZ5uBKQv5m11BMrWe3O07
jHUSSwAKxWTxnpLy/pnsw+SyZPbVRgOz+wI0VVRvABEBAAG0IExhdW5jaHBhZCBQUEEgZm9y
IEIuSi4gU3RvYmllY2tpiLYEEwECACAFAkn+JO0CGwMGCwkIBwMCBBUCCAMEFgIDAQIeAQIX
gAAKCRAMwSI+4jFICR/WBACO5kqmQxlrJGEs13HQSNWdmkZcoFjLd1s2uWckaKBVRN3lMHti
AjeTCN2sraMV5aj0+pB7dEr/+gHqzGHH6yLTPJaUCkCLwaVZtBZi70jVl3RGISpxRlwCMCsw
M1C00+Gu4Vgi59qsry7F3ZNMKXa4IdqnIumcXcC9hf/KbRjRvQ==
=XBkJ
-----END PGP PUBLIC KEY BLOCK-----

2 - Abra o Gerenciador de pacotes Synaptic. Acesse o menu Configuração > Repositórios, aba "Autenticação". Clique no botão "Importar Arquivo Chave..." e a seguir localize e importe o arquivo salvo anteriormente (duplo clique sobre o mesmo). Feche a janela.

3 - Clique no botão "Recarregar" do Synaptic para atualizar a lista de pacotes.

Vai dizer que achou difícil? ;)

Leia também:

0 comentários